Single Line System - Industrial
The EnGenius DuraFon 1X system delivers immediate workplace and large property mobility. The DuraFon 1X delivers unmatched wireless coverage with easy set up and usability.

Product Highlights

  • 12 floors in-building penetration
  • 250,000 sq. ft. of facility coverage
  • 3,000 acres of property, open land coverage
  • Single Line (1-ports / line per base unit)
  • Multiple handsets (up to 9 per base unit)
  • Works behind any analog port (PBX, VOIP, PSTN, FXS or POTS)
  • Supports portable handset models DuraFon 1X-HC and DuraWalkie 1X
  • Speakerphone
  • Wireless full duplex intercom between DuraFon & DuraWalkie handsets
  • Broadcast Page half duplex (PTT) between DuraFon & DuraWalkie handsets
  • Rugged & durable designed handsets for industrial environments  
  • Easy to install and easy to use
  • 6 hours talk time, 50 hours stand-by time

Yes, Base units and or the high gain antennas should be at least 30' apart from each other, and other electronic equipment for best performance and to reduce interference.
The DuraFon Systems utilize Digital Spread Spectrum (DSS) with Frequency Hopping of 100 channels per second over 128 channels to maintain clarity and privacy. In addition, the base unit provides individual handset with one of over 65,000 random security codes to ensure that another system's handset is unable to link to another (non-related) base unit.

Two way and broadcast handset to handset are independent of the base unit. Range will be less than a typical incoming call or broadcast from the base unit, typically 25% to 50% less. If the external antenna is used on the base unit, the range difference will be even more noticeable. To maximize 2 way or handset broadcasts, use the long antenna on the handsets
We added this feature to avoid howling or feedback in speakerphone mode when starting a new call. Simply press any digit to turn on the voice path. This feature is now on all Durafon 1x with speakerphone.

Contrary to common belief, range is actually better at lower frequencies. Lower frequencies are less absorbed by objects and less affected by walls, buildings, trees, and even open air. Additionally, we use 900MHZ to avoid the sharing of WiFi networks, which would not only cause interference, but also reduce range for our system as well. Thirdly, the FCC allows more power to be used at lower frequencies because lower frequencies are safer for human exposure.

Programming FAQs

To register a new DuraFon 1X handset to a base unit, please follow the following instructions:

1) Power the base unit
2) Power the handset to be added
3) On the handset, press MENU - 6
4) On the Durafon 1X base unit, press and hold the REG button near the telephone line jacks
5) All the LED lights should light up when registration mode is entered
6) On the handset, press 1
7) Handset will indicate successful registration and handset ID will have been assigned
8) Press END to exit to main menu
